Ensuring Airtight Security: The Importance of Secure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C)

In today’s digital age, ensuring airtight security is more important than ever. Cyber threats are constantly evolving, and organizations must stay one step ahead to protect their sensitive data. One crucial aspect of maintaining security is through the implementation of a Secure Software Development Lifecycle (SDLC).

## The Basics of SDLC

### What is SDLC?

SDLC is a systematic approach to developing software that emphasizes security at every stage of the development process. It consists of a series of phases that ensure security measures are incorporated from design to deployment. By integrating security into the software development process, organizations can identify and mitigate potential vulnerabilities early on.

### The Importance of Secure Software Development

Secure software development is essential for protecting against cyber attacks and data breaches. By following a security-focused SDLC, organizations can reduce the risk of security incidents and maintain the confidentiality, integrity, and availability of their data. In addition, implementing security measures from the beginning of the development process can save time and resources in the long run.

## Key Components of a Secure SDLC

### Risk Assessment

Before development begins, organizations should conduct a thorough risk assessment to identify potential security risks. This involves analyzing the software requirements, design, and architecture to determine where vulnerabilities may exist. By understanding the potential risks upfront, developers can implement appropriate security controls to mitigate these threats.

### Secure Coding Practices

Secure coding practices are essential for building secure software. Developers should follow best practices for writing secure code, such as input validation, proper error handling, and secure authentication mechanisms. By following secure coding guidelines, developers can prevent common vulnerabilities like SQL injection, cross-site scripting, and buffer overflows.

### Security Testing

Security testing is a critical component of a secure SDLC. Organizations should conduct regular security assessments, such as penetration testing and code reviews, to identify and remediate security vulnerabilities. By testing for security vulnerabilities throughout the development process, organizations can ensure that their software is secure before deployment.

## Benefits of Implementing a Secure SDLC

### Reduced Risk of Security Incidents

By incorporating security measures throughout the software development process, organizations can reduce the risk of security incidents. Secure SDLC practices help identify and mitigate potential vulnerabilities early on, making it harder for attackers to exploit weaknesses in the software.

### Compliance with Regulations

Many industries have stringent security regulations that organizations must comply with to protect sensitive data. By following a secure SDLC, organizations can ensure that their software meets industry-specific security requirements and regulations. This not only helps organizations avoid costly fines and penalties but also builds trust with customers who expect their data to be protected.
